Robert J R Leebern

Leebern has worked with the Executive Branch and various federal agencies advocating policy issues, infrastructure projects and legislative priorities. Familiar with the federal and state legislative and regulatory processes, he has worked on a variety of projects with U.S. Senators, Congressmen, Congressional Committees, Governors' staffs, state regulatory agencies, and members of the state legislature to produce significant results for clients. An experienced political strategist, Leebern has managed winning U.S. Senate and U.S. House races and advised candidates and incumbents at all levels of government. For 10 years, he served as top political aide and Chief of Staff to former Congressman and current U.S. Senator Saxby Chambliss (R-GA). In 2006, President George W. Bush appointed Leebern to serve on the President's Advisory Committee on the Arts at the John F. Kennedy Center for the Performing Arts.
